Kiwi junior snowboarders gain success in USA event
31st January 2007
New Zealand?s development snowboard team met with success at the Revolution Tour event in Colorado this week.Wanaka?s Will Harris led the way with sixth place in the Boardercross competition while New Plymouth?s Ellie Richards was fifth in the women?s event at Copper Mountain.
Christy Prior was the other Kiwi to grab a top-10 placing, finishing fifth in the Slopestyle contest behind four Americans.
Harris impressed in the time trials with a solid run to test the leaders, qualifying fourth and finishing a creditable sixth in strong competition.
Richards was in excellent form but was on the receiving end of a shove during her semifinal that cost her a place in the final, claiming fifth place overall in the minor final.
The Slopestyle standards were of the highest quality with none of the New Zealand men making it through qualifying. Prior threw down a clean run to finish in fifth place in her first international competition.
Again the standard was outstanding in the Halfpipe competition with no Kiwis making through in the top six women or top 12 men to the finals. World junior champion Bex Sinclair did not compete after suffering concussion after a crash in training two days before the competition.
The development team compete in two FIS Boardercross competitions this weekend in Colorado.
